Here are the chicks I got at OK Feeds about a week ago.
Here is the golden-laced Wynadotte chick. S/he is the only one with mature enough feathering to see if its pretty.
The silver-laced Wynadotte isn't looking so lacey. (Middle row, black.) The gold (red?) sex link on the bottom right is named Brie. She has creamy white on her wing shoulders. She's the most friendly, too. Her wing feathers coming in don't have darker colors interspersed like the other sex links. The cuckoo Marans is at the top, looking pretty shabby.
